To establish a quantitative analysis of multi-components by single marker (QAMS) for simultaneous determination of 7 flavanoids (5-hydroxy-6,7,3’,4’-tetramethoxyflavone,apigenin,hispidulin,kaempferol,jaceosidin,eupatilin and casticin) in Artemisiae Argyi Folium.
The HPLC system consisted of the Agilent ZORBAX SB-C18 column (150 mm×4.6 mm,5 μm) column with gradient elution of acetonitrile and 0.2% phosphoric acid as the mobile phase at a flow rate of 1.0 mL·min-1,a detection wavelength of 350 nm,and a column temperature of 30 ℃. Eupatilin was selected as the internal reference substance,the relative correction factors between eupatilin and the other 6 flavanoids were established,and the contents of these 7 constituents in samples were calculated to realize QAMS. At the same time,compared with the external standard method to verify the accuracy and feasibility of the QAMS method.
Within a certain linear range,the relative correction factors between eupatilin and 5-hydroxy-6,7,3’,4’-tetramethoxyflavone,apigenin,hispidulin,kaempferol,jaceosidin as well as casticin were 0.958,1.387,1.000,0.950,0.957 and 1.297,respectively (RSDs of RCFs were less than 2.0%). The contents of 5-hydroxy-6,7,3’,4’-tetramethoxyflavone,apigenin,hispidulin,kaempferol,jaceosidin,eupatilin,casticin in 20 batches of Artemisiae Argyi Folium were 0.031 4-0.623 5 mg·g-1,0.000 9-0.092 6 mg·g-1,0.020 6-0.170 7 mg·g-1,0.011 0-0.184 7 mg·g-1,0.011 7-0.864 0 mg·g-1,0.253 2-2.555 0 mg·g-1 and 0.015 6-0.250 7 mg·g-1,respectively.
Using eupatilin as the internal reference,QAMS method for 7 flavanoids is established. The method is accurate and reliable,and can be used for quality control and quantitative analysis of Artemisiae Argyi Folium.
